How much to tip limo driver to airport?

When tipping a limo driver to the airport, it is customary to tip between 15-20% of the total fare as a way to show appreciation for the driver’s professionalism and service. For instance, if your limo ride to the airport costs $100, a tip of $15-$20 would be appropriate. However, if the driver provides exceptional service, you may consider tipping more. Tipping is voluntary and should be based on the quality of service received. If the limo company includes a gratuity in the total fare, you may not need to tip extra. Ultimately, tipping is a personal decision, and it is important to consider the level of service provided when determining the appropriate amount to tip your limo driver to the airport.

When is it appropriate to tip more than 20% for a limo driver to the airport?

Tipping more than 20% for a limo driver to the airport is appropriate in certain circumstances. One such situation is when the driver goes above and beyond to provide exceptional service. This could include helping with luggage, offering a smooth and comfortable ride, and being friendly and professional throughout the journey.

If the driver exhibits exceptional professionalism and makes the experience truly enjoyable, it is a good idea to show appreciation by tipping more generously. Additionally, if the driver encounters unexpected challenges such as heavy traffic or adverse weather conditions and handles them with grace and skill, it may warrant a higher tip.

Another factor to consider is the length of the journey – if the driver is taking you on a long trip to the airport, a larger tip may be appropriate as a gesture of gratitude for their time and effort.

Ultimately, tipping more than 20% for a limo driver to the airport is a personal decision based on the level of service provided and the overall experience.
